Wamincomemax (WMX) Short Interest Summary
Wamincomemax (WMX) currently has 0.03% of its shares sold short (59 thousand shares), based on ASIC short position data reported on 27 August 2026 (T+4 reporting lag). That makes WMX the #540 most shorted stock on the ASX most shorted list.

Where does this WMX short data come from?
Short position data is published by ASIC with a four trading day delay (T+4) and covers reported short positions as a percentage of total shares on issue. ASX Short Data also tracks daily gross short sales (T+1), securities lending, and director trades for WMX.
